The Langdale Company Has World Class Employees
The results are in and it is official – The Langdale Company has World Class Employees. The World Class Employee Recognition (WCER) program, sponsored by First State Bank & Trust Company and the Valdosta-Lowndes County Chamber of Commerce, gives local businesses an opportunity to recognize outstanding employees in the workplace. The WCER nomination process is unique in that employees nominate a fellow employee for the award based on certain “World Class Employee” criteria: attendance, attitude, dependability, quality of work, job knowledge, judgment and relationship with others.
The Langdale Company affiliates, Commercial Banking Company, had one nominee, Amanda Garland (Small Business Employee) and Langdale Forest Products, Co. had two nominees, Andrae Washington (Large Business Employee) and Ron Lowery (Large Business Supervisor).
The winners for the 2009 World Class Employee Recognition program were announced August 13th at an Early Bird Breakfast held at the James H. Rainwater Conference Center. The winners were chosen by an independent selection committee made up of twelve top business and community leaders. Each winner received a check for $1,500, are featured on a billboard and will carry the title “2009 World Class Employee”.
